conf/dlggeneralbase.ui <http://git.reviewboard.kde.org/r/109021/#comment20800> This is not strictly true, it also applies for epub, fictiobook, mobipocket and any other future backend that uses TextDocumentGenerator. I think it may make more sense if you add it in the "backend specific" configuration pages in addPages() like the spectre backend does. The naming still needs to be good, not sure i can think of one now.
